Jack Russell Terrier

Jack Russell Terrier Photo
Weight:
14-18 pounds (6-8 kg)
Height:
10-12 inches (25-31 cm)
Color:
White must be predominant with black and/or tan markings. The coat comes in three varieties: smooth, broken or rough.
Temperament:
The Jack Russell is a happy, bold, energetic dog; they are extremely loyal, intelligent, and assertive. Their greatest attribute is their working ability, closely followed by their excellent qualities as a companion. Unlike some modern breeds, Jack Russells have one type, hunting. Hunting ability is bred into them. It is their nature. The unique personality of this feisty terrier is rapidly gaining popularity, but they are not a dog for everyone, especially first time dog owners. While adaptable to to a variety of environments, they are first and foremost bred to hunt.
Grooming:
All coat types are easy to groom. Comb and brush regularly with a firm bristle brush, and bathe only when necessary. Show dogs must have their coats striped.
Training:
The Jack Russell Terrier can be difficult, determined, and willful. As such early socialization and obedience training is highly recommended. Firm, fair and consistent training is best for this dog.
Exercise:
Thay require training and regular and consistent exercise to maintain their temperament and to occupy their minds. While outdoor activity and exercise is essential, the Jack Russell should never be permitted to roam unattended, even in the most remote country setting. The Jack Russell is, above all, a hunting dog- and will go to ground at every given opportunity, to any quarry-they are afraid of nothing.
Life Expectancy:
around 15 years
Litter Size:
average 4-7 puppies
Country of origin:
United Kingdom
